The duration of air travel between Baltimore/Washington International Thurgood Marshall Airport (BWI) and Dallas/Fort Worth International Airport (DFW), or Dallas Love Field Airport (DAL), depends on several factors. Direct flights typically range from two and a half to three hours. Connecting flights, which involve a layover at another airport, can significantly extend travel time, sometimes adding several hours to the overall journey. Variables such as weather conditions, air traffic control, and specific airline schedules can also influence the actual flight time.

6. Weather Conditions

Weather conditions represent a crucial factor influencing flight duration between Baltimore and Dallas. Adverse weather at either departure or arrival airports, or even along the flight path, can significantly impact flight schedules and overall travel time. Understanding the various ways weather can affect flights allows for better anticipation of potential delays and more effective travel planning.

  • Departure Airport Conditions

    Inclement weather at Baltimore/Washington International Thurgood Marshall Airport (BWI) can lead to flight delays or cancellations. Heavy snow, freezing rain, or dense fog can impede visibility and create unsafe conditions for takeoff. These conditions might necessitate de-icing procedures, further delaying departures. Even minor weather events at BWI can trigger a ripple effect, impacting connecting flights and potentially extending overall travel time to Dallas.

  • Arrival Airport Conditions

    Similar to departure airport conditions, adverse weather at Dallas/Fort Worth International Airport (DFW) or Dallas Love Field (DAL) can cause arrival delays or diversions. Severe thunderstorms, strong winds, or low visibility can prevent safe landings, leading to aircraft holding patterns or diversions to alternate airports. These scenarios can add significant time to the overall journey, particularly if ground transportation arrangements require adjustments due to an unexpected arrival location.

  • En Route Weather Systems

    Weather systems along the flight path, even if not directly impacting departure or arrival airports, can still affect flight duration. Turbulence caused by thunderstorms or jet stream fluctuations can necessitate route adjustments or altitude changes, increasing flight time. Flights might also encounter headwinds, slowing their progress and extending the overall duration of the journey. Conversely, tailwinds can sometimes shorten flight times, but these benefits are less predictable than weather-related delays.

  • Seasonal Weather Patterns

    Seasonal weather patterns influence the likelihood of specific weather-related delays. Winter months bring increased risks of snow and ice, primarily affecting Baltimore departures. Summer months present higher chances of thunderstorms, impacting both Baltimore and Dallas. Hurricane season, while less directly affecting Baltimore, can disrupt air traffic patterns in the southeastern United States, potentially causing delays or cancellations for flights routed through affected regions.

7. Air Traffic Control

Air traffic control (ATC) plays a critical role in determining flight durations between Baltimore and Dallas. ATC procedures and directives, while essential for maintaining safety and efficiency in airspace management, can introduce variability in actual flight times. Understanding the influence of ATC on flight duration provides valuable context for travelers planning flights between these cities. Factors such as traffic volume, weather conditions, and unforeseen events can all impact ATC decisions, subsequently affecting flight paths and overall travel time.

  • Traffic Volume Management

    High traffic volume, particularly during peak travel seasons or at congested airports, can lead to ATC-mandated holding patterns or ground delays. These measures, while necessary for maintaining safe separation between aircraft, can extend flight times. Flights departing from Baltimore might experience delays due to congestion at BWI or along the eastern seaboard air corridors. Similarly, arrivals into Dallas could face delays due to traffic volume at DFW or DAL. These delays, while often unavoidable, can significantly impact overall travel time.

  • Weather-Related Rerouting

    Adverse weather conditions, such as thunderstorms or severe turbulence, often necessitate ATC intervention to reroute flights around affected areas. These rerouting measures prioritize safety but can increase flight distances and, consequently, flight durations. Flights between Baltimore and Dallas might be rerouted around major storm systems in the Midwest or along the Gulf Coast, adding considerable time to the journey. Monitoring weather forecasts and understanding the potential impact of weather on ATC decisions is crucial for anticipating potential delays.

  • Ground Stops and Delays

    ATC might implement ground stops, halting departures at originating airports, due to factors like severe weather at the destination airport, airport closures, or equipment malfunctions. These ground stops can significantly delay flights and disrupt connecting flight schedules. A ground stop at BWI due to weather in Dallas, for example, could delay the departure for several hours, impacting subsequent travel plans. Staying informed about potential ground stops through airline notifications or real-time flight tracking apps is crucial for managing travel disruptions.

  • Airspace Flow Management

    ATC employs airspace flow management techniques to balance air traffic demand with available airspace capacity. During periods of high demand, this might involve assigning specific departure times or altitudes to flights, optimizing traffic flow and minimizing congestion. While these measures aim to enhance overall efficiency, they can occasionally lead to minor delays for individual flights. Understanding that these delays contribute to overall system efficiency provides context for occasional variations in flight times.
